Tottenham could battle Liverpool for electric La Liga winger with £83m release clause

Tottenham Hotspur have set their sights on an exciting young La Liga attacker, who came close to joining Barcelona last summer.

At the start of the January window, it was reported that Tottenham were keen on signing a winger, but the Lilywhites failed to strengthen their attack during the window.

One would expect the club to prioritise signing a wide player in the summer, with sources indicating Spurs are eyeing an ambitious squad rebuild at the end of this season.

It was reported in January that Tottenham were eyeing an audacious move for one of La Liga’s best wingers, and the Lilywhites have now been named as one of the clubs keenest on the player ahead of the summer.

Tottenham eyeing move for Nico Williams

El Nacional have claimed that Nico Williams could end up leaving Athletic Club Bilbao at the end of this season after coming close to joining Barca last summer.

The report says that the Spain international had reached a verbal agreement to move to Camp Nou last year before changing his mind at the last moment, and he already regrets turning down the move.

He is expected to leave his boyhood club this summer as the Sam Mames hierarchy cannot afford his wages if they fail to qualify for Europe.

Williams is protected by a €95m (£83m) release clause, but it is asserted that Athletic Club could be willing to accept a lower fee.

The outlet states that the pacy winger could be bound for England and that Tottenham Hotspur ‘would be delighted’ to seize on the opportunity to land the player.

Spurs face competition from Liverpool for Williams

El Nacional say that Spurs are expected to face competition from Liverpool, who have identified Williams as a potential successor to Mohammed Salah.

The Reds are expected to have a high transfer budget for the summer and can afford a deal for the Athletic Club star.

The publication adds that the 23-year-old has not made a final decision on his future and could use the World Cup as a platform to showcase his quality and attract more suitors.
